Cook - Institution follows a menu to prepare and cook meats, fish, poultry, gravies, cereals, soups, vegetables and other foods for service in an institutional setting. May create and update menus, help with grocery items inventory and kitchen, equipment maintenance. Being a Cook - Institution may require a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Cook - Institution works independently within established procedures associated with the specific job function. Has gained proficiency in multiple competencies relevant to the job. To be a Cook - Institution typically requires 3-5 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
